The story of how the Spanish artist Salvador Dali joked with the Soviet composer Aram Khachaturian is quite famous, despite the fact that many agree that the famous painter of the 20th century had a strange sense of humor.

Long-awaited meeting
Once Aram Khachaturian, a famous composer, performed on tour in Spain. He was the first in this country. The Spaniards met him very friendly and hospitable: they provided a room in a luxury hotel and arranged a social reception in his honor.
After Khachaturian finished the concert, which ended with a standing ovation, the Spaniards asked him if there was anything else that the maestro wanted in Spain? Aram Ilyich was struck by the warmth of reception. He replied that he wanted to meet with Salvador Dali, the world-famous Spanish artist, admitting that he would like to talk with Dali for a long time.
The composer's Spanish friends were a little embarrassed, because they knew that Dali could throw any joke, but still they called the artist in New York, where he was at that time. To their surprise, Dali immediately agreed: "Well, I’ll fly to Spain tomorrow." And he clarified what awaits Khachaturian in his castle at 14:00. The Spaniards were very happy and told the composer that consent was obtained. Khachaturian was quite flattered that Dali even agreed to fly from New York only to meet him.
Soviet fellow musicians who found out about the upcoming event were excited and asked him to tell about everything as detailed as possible.
Castle Events
The meeting was scheduled for the next day, and Aram Ilyich at the right time drove up to the castle in a limousine. When Aram Khachaturian arrived, the servants took him to the central hall, the largest in the castle. There was nobody there except him, but in the center was a huge dining room, laden with all kinds of drinks, fruits and dishes with food. Khachaturian was sure that the eccentric artist was only a little late, because the clock was exactly 2:00 p.m.
But Dali did not show up in half an hour or an hour later. The composer did not have dinner before the visit, so he was already quite hungry. If so, he decided to eat, and chose cognac from the drinks. Having finished, he decided that it was time to leave, since he was not respected too much: after all, the owner of the house had never appeared! Khachaturian went to the door and grabbed the handle - locked. He went to another - also locked! All four doors of the dining room were shut. He knocked, shouted, jerked the door, but to no avail, no one thought to open it.
Another three hours passed, and the composer already wanted to go to the toilet. Not even just wanted, but desperately desired. When it became unbearable, he took a vase standing in the corner of the room, approached her, but as soon as he got down to business, his own music, “Saber Dance” sounded loudly, all the doors opened and the naked Salvador Dali rode across the hall on the mop. As soon as he hid in the opposite door, when everything abruptly died down, and someone's voice said: "The audience with Salvador Dali is over!".
